AT&T Offers $100 Off HSPA+ Nexus 7 for a Limited Time
The Nexus 7, made by Asus in partnership with Google, was the first really successful Android tablet that wasn't made by a bookseller. It brought the hundreds of thousands of games and apps on Google Play (formerly the Android Market) to a wide audience, and it did so at an unheard-of price point: Only $199, for a device packing a Tegra 3 processor which made it much more powerful (and better for gaming) than Amazon's Kindle Fire.
